Reaching Essential Mental Health Support: The SAMHSA Helpline

Feeling stressed or struggling with substance use challenges? It's incredibly important to remember you're not alone and assistance is readily within reach. The Substance Abuse and Mental Health Services Administration (SAMHSA) offers a crucial National Helpline to offer confidential, free, 24/7 guidance in both English and a variety of languages. You can connect with them by calling 1-800-662-4357, or learn more and explore other services at [https://www.samhsa.gov/find-help/national-helpline](https://www.samhsa.gov/find-help/national-helpline). This service can connect you with needed services, relevant programs, and information regarding mental health problems. Don't wait—contact today for the assistance you require.

Understanding Substance Abuse – NIDA Information

For trustworthy insights regarding drug abuse and addiction, the National Institute on Chemical Abuse (NIDA) – accessible at [https://www.drugabuse.gov/](https://www.drugabuse.gov/) – is a essential resource. This agency, part of the National Institutes of Health, performs extensive studies into the nature of substance use and addiction. You will find science-backed assistance for families, professionals, and treatment providers. Furthermore, the site offers explanations on avoidance methods and treatment options. It’s a helpful place to begin your learning of this challenging topic.
